## GraphQL N+1 Fix: What Release Managers Should Know

In the 4.2 release, the Lanternfield API team resolved an N+1 query pattern in the `orderHistory` resolver. Previously, each order node triggered a separate fetch for customer details; the fix batches these through a dataloader layer, cutting query counts by roughly 90% under load. No schema changes were shipped, so clients need no updates. Verify the batching flag is enabled in staging before promoting. Full rollout notes and verification steps are on the internal page below.

runbook for tagug-hafog: https://jira.lumiclabs.internal/projects/pages/pages/9773c0d8

Subject: DR drill results — Snackline restock planner

Team, quick summary for the weekly eng sync. We ran the disaster-recovery drill on the Snackline vending-machine restock planner Tuesday. Failover to the Westcove replica took eleven minutes, within target. One gap: the route optimizer came back with an empty cache, so restock suggestions were blank for about an hour. We've filed a fix to warm the cache on failover. For the drill runbook, the backup archive unlocks with a recovery passphrase, included immediately below this sentence.

strongbox words: druvan-lamys-eliius-jorax-istox-soreth-ulays-gilix-ralix-oliiel-norwyn-casvan-praius

**Alert: CATALOGUE_IMPORT_STALLED**

This fires when the nightly Bramblewick catalogue import hasn't written a batch in 30 minutes. Usually it's the MARC feed from the Thornlea consortium timing out — the importer retries three times, then just sits there looking sad. Safe fix: restart the `bw-import` worker and requeue the stuck batch. If it stalls twice in one night, something upstream changed. Flag it to the data team at the address below.

escalation mailbox, kagef-kawef: frador_zorix@tolvaqlabs.internal

Q: Why do Larkspur clients occasionally drop and fail to reconnect over websocket? A: A race in the reconnect backoff timer means a second attempt can fire before the first handshake completes, and the server rejects the duplicate session. Fix is merged behind the `ws_reconnect_v3` flag and rolls out Thursday. Workaround until then: bump the initial backoff to 2s. The incident writeup and rollout plan are on this page.

runbook for yawig-hadup: https://confluence.tolvaqio.internal/spaces/build/settings/spaces/1d526a27483adb48